Understanding Everyday Racism An Interdisciplinary Theory
While there are many studies of racism and racial inequality at the macro level of analysis, there has been little work done on the experience of everyday racism for black people. Philomena Essed's brilliant work fills this gap.The book compares contemporary racism in the US and the Netherlands.
